Love, Language, Place, and Identity in Popular Culture

Love, Language, Place, and Identity in Popular Culture PDF Author: María Ramos-García
Publisher: Rowman & Littlefield
ISBN: 1498589391
Category : Language Arts & Disciplines
Languages : en
Pages : 173

Book Description
Love, Language, Place, and Identity in Popular Culture: Romancing the Other explores the varied representations of Otherness in romance novels and other fiction with strong romantic plots. Contributors’ approaches range from sociolinguistics to cultural studies, and the texts analyzed are set on four continents, with particular emphasis on Caribbean and Atlantic islands. What all the essays have in common is the exploration of representations of the Other, be it in an inter-racial or inter-cultural relationship. Chapters are divided into two parts; the first examines place, travel, history, and language in 20th-century texts; while the second explores tensions and transformations in the depiction of Otherness, mainly in texts published in the early 21st century. This book reveals that even at the end of the 20th century, these texts display neocolonialist attitudes towards the Other. While more recent texts show noticeable changes in attitudes, these changes can often fall short, as stereotypes and prejudices are often still present, just below the surface, in popular novels. The understudied field of popular romance, in which the Other is frequently present as a love interest, proves to be a fruitful area in which to explore the potential and the realities of the treatment of Otherness in popular culture. Scholars of literature, communication, romance, and rhetoric will find this book particularly useful.

Thomas Hardy

Thomas Hardy PDF Author: R. G. Cox
Publisher: Routledge
ISBN: 1134781237
Category : Literary Criticism
Languages : en
Pages : 525

Book Description
The Critical Heritage gathers together a large body of critical sources on major figures in literature. Each volume presents contemporary responses to a writer's work, enabling students and researchers to read for themselves, for example, comments on early performances of Shakespeare's plays, or reactions to the first publication of Jane Austen's novels. The carefully selected sources range from landmark essays in the history of criticism to journalism and contemporary opinion, and little published documentary material such as letters and diaries. Significant pieces of criticism from later periods are also included, in order to demonstrate the fluctuations in an author's reputation. Each volume contains an introduction to the writer's published works, a selected bibliography, and an index of works, authors and subjects. The Collected Critical Heritage set will be available as a set of 68 volumes and the series will also be available in mini sets selected by period (in slipcase boxes) and as individual volumes.

Book Description
This comprehensive edition of 'The Complete Novels of Thomas Hardy (Illustrated)' provides readers with a remarkable insight into the world of 19th-century English literature. Hardy's literary style blends realism with romanticism, showcasing the harsh realities of rural life alongside themes of love, tragedy, and social class. From the pastoral settings of 'Far from the Madding Crowd' to the bleak landscapes of 'Tess of the d'Urbervilles' and 'Jude the Obscure', Hardy's novels captivate readers with their vivid imagery and emotional depth. The inclusion of illustrations further enhances the reading experience, bringing Hardy's characters and settings to life. Hardy's exploration of the human condition and society's impact on individual lives continues to resonate with modern readers, making this collection a timeless classic. Readers interested in Victorian literature and the intersections of love, fate, and societal constraints will find this compilation a valuable addition to their library.
